Definition of Motorized Shades
Motorized shades are window coverings powered by an electric motor. These shades can be opened or closed using a remote control or wall switch, making them a practical solution for hard-to-reach windows or simply reducing the effort involved in daily adjustments. While they bring convenience, they do not require internet connectivity or integration with smart devices.
What Smart Shades Really Mean
Smart shades take the motorized concept a step further by connecting to your home’s Wi-Fi network. This allows them to be controlled through mobile apps, voice assistants, and smart home hubs. The automation and scheduling features allow for a highly personalized experience where your shades respond to your routines without you lifting a finger.
How They Operate
Motorized shades operate with direct commands, press a button, and they move. That’s it. Smart shades, however, can be programmed to respond automatically to various triggers, such as time of day, weather changes, or voice commands. The experience is more interactive and customized based on user behavior.
Installation and Setup
Installing motorized shades is generally straightforward and doesn’t require tech-savvy knowledge. Most come with a plug-in motor or battery option, making them ready to use with minimal setup. Smart shades typically require additional configuration through apps or smart home ecosystems, so the setup process can be slightly more involved.
Connectivity and Smart Integration
Motorized shades typically function as standalone systems. They do not connect with other devices or apps. In contrast, smart shades can be synced with lighting, thermostats, or other smart devices. This kind of integration allows users to create a connected environment where multiple systems work together.
Control Methods
Motorized shades are operated using remotes or physical controls. This is ideal for users who want simplicity without relying on mobile apps. Smart shades offer multiple control methods including smartphone apps, voice commands, and automated schedules, giving users a higher level of interaction and adaptability.
Energy Efficiency
Both types of shades can contribute to managing indoor temperatures and improving energy efficiency. Motorized shades can be adjusted manually throughout the day, while smart shades take the guesswork out by automatically adjusting based on sunlight or room temperature sensors, helping reduce HVAC strain.
Maintenance and Troubleshooting
Motorized shades have fewer components connected to external systems, which often means easier troubleshooting. Smart shades may require software updates or reconfiguration if connections are lost, adding another layer of maintenance for users to manage.
Ideal Use Cases
Motorized shades are a good fit for those who want a user-friendly, low-maintenance solution. They’re especially practical for large windows or homes with mobility considerations. Smart shades, on the other hand, are better suited for tech-savvy homeowners who enjoy integrating their window treatments into a broader smart home experience.
